Rosemary was born October 26, 1920 in Dyersville, IA, the daughter of William H. and Elizabeth A. (Clemen) Hagemann. Rosemary graduated from Greeley Consolidated High School in 1938. Following graduation, she worked at Walgreen Drug Store in Waterloo.
On April 21, 1942, Rosemary was united in marriage to Albert E. Hunt at St. Joseph’s Catholic Church in Greeley. The couple worked together on their farm near Greeley. Rosemary was an excellent homemaker, gardener, and seamstress. Rosemary and Albert were devoted members of St. Joseph’s Parish for over 50 years. Rosemary served as a lector and was a CCD teacher. After Saint Paul’s Educational Center opened in Manchester, Rosemary taught CCD there and also took part in Tec, CEW, and Marriage Encounter. For many years, Rosemary was involved with the American Cancer Society. During their life together, Rosemary and Albert were active in 4-H and enjoyed working with young people. Part of this enjoyment was traveling and chaperoning these young adults, as well as, hosting foreign exchange students from the Philippines, Japan, Germany and England. After Albert’s death in 1998, Rosemary moved to Independence, IA. She was an active member of St. John’s Catholic Church, volunteered with Cedar Valley Hospice and enjoyed mentoring in the Independence schools. Her family and extended family were her pride and joy.
